  unisonic technologies co., ltd u74hct245 cmos ic www.unisonic.com.tw 1 of 5 copyright ? 2012 unisonic technologies co., ltd qw-r502-646.b octal bus transceivers with 3-state outputs ? description the u74hct245 is designed for the asynchronous communication between data buses. while the direction-control(dir) is high, dat a transmits from the a bus to the b bus. data transmits from the b bus to the a bus if dir is low. the output-enable ( oe ) will isolate the device from the buses when high voltage is applied on it. ? features * operate from 4.5v to 5.5v * typical t pd is 14ns at 5.5v * inputs are ttl voltage compatible sop-20 ssop-20 tssop-20 ? ordering information ordering number package packing lead free halogen free u74hct245l-p20-r u74hct245g-p20-r tssop-20 tape reel u74hct245l-p20-t U74HCT245G-P20-T tssop-20 tube u74hct245l-r20-r u74hct245g-r20-r ssop-20 tape reel u74hct245l-r20-t u74hct245g-r20-t ssop-20 tube u74hct245l-s20-r u74hct245g-s20-r sop-20 tape reel u74hct245l-s20-t u74hct245g-s20-t sop-20 tube
u74hct245 cmos ic unisonic technologies co., ltd 2 of 5 www.unisonic.com.tw qw-r502-646.b ? pin configuration ? function table input function oe dir h x isolation l h transmit data from a bus to b bus l l transmit data from b bus to a bus note: h: high voltage level; l: low voltage level. ? logic diagram
